  • Long-span cross-strait bridges extending into deep-sea waters are exposed to complex marine environments. During the construction stage, the flexible freestanding bridge towers are more vulnerable to environmental loads imposed by wind and wave loads. This paper presents an experimental investigation on the dynamic responses of a 389-m-high freestanding bridge tower model in a test facility with a wind tunnel and a wave flume. An elastic bridge model with a geometric scale of 1:150 was designed based on Froude similarity and was tested under wind-only, wave-only and wind-wave combined conditions. The dynamic responses obtained from the tests indicate that large deformation under resonant sea states could be a structural challenge. The dominant role of the wind loads and the wave loads change according to the sea states. The joint wind and wave loads have complex effects on the dynamic responses of the structure, depending on the approaching direction angle and the fluid-induced vibration mechanisms of the waves and wind.

  • Recent long-span bridges, such as Kwang-Ahn Grand bridge, Seo-Hae Grand Bridge, Young-Jong Grand Bridge, etc, have been designed and constructed near the shore. Thus, it needs to analyze the durability of marine concrete structures which are exposed to severe chloride environments. It is well known that corrosion of reinforcement steel in concrete is one of the major factors for the durability of concrete structures. The objective of this experimental study is to investigate the performance of impressed current system and corrosion inhibitors for the corrosion protection of reinforced concrete structures. Concrete test specimens were made with various test parameters, such as cover depth, steel diameter, compressive strength, direction and frequency of notch. For the efficient evaluation of these corrosion protection systems, these tests have been carried out in the shore.

  • In this study, the impact analysis for the steel fender system that designed for protection of collision between vessel and bridge was performed The size of objective collision vessel assumed as 3000 dead weight tonnage(DWT). The impact forces and the impact energies were estimated by formulas of several design codes, and the steel fender system was designed based on the estimated forces and energy. The bow of objective vessel was modeled as rigid body, and bridge substructure was modeled as fixed support. Since, the impact analysis have the dynamic nonlinear features, such as, material nonlinear, large deformation and contact, explicit structural analysis program was used The analysis results presented that the impact forces formulas in codes have the sufficient conservativeness.

  • The building that supply tidal and splash zone was constructed near Seamangeum Gate Bridge. The specimens that will be tested for maintenance of gate bridge were exposed on the tidal and splash zone, totally about 650(Fig. 1). The characteristics of strength, salt penetration profile, field application of surface repair material and section recover material will be acquired by periodical test. The program was developed to obtain optimal maintenance strategy of gate bridge as a marine concrete structure and to deposit experimental data, lab. test result, field test result, on its D/B. On this paper, we hope to introduce two years exposure data as compressive strength, the modulus of elasticity, the modulus of dynamic elasticity, field adoption of repair and recover materials. As briefly speaking the results, possion's ratio, elasticity, strength was general, but the recover materials have some problems. There was crack between concrete and recover material and delamination figures.

  • C-type lectins are crucial for pathogen recognition, innate immunity, and cell-cell interactions. In this study, a C-type lectin gene was cloned from the rock bream. The full-length RbCTL cDNA was 729 bp with a 429 bp ORF encoding a 164-residue protein. The deduced amino acid sequence of RbCTL had all of the conserved features crucial for its fundamental structure, including the four cysteine residues involved in sulfide bridge formation and potential $Ca^2+$/carbohydrate-binding sites. RbCTL contains a signal peptide one single carbohydrate recognition domain. It showed 29.4% similarity to the C-type lectin of rainbow trout. RbCTL mRNA was predominately expressed in gill and head-kidney tissue and expressed less in peripheral blood leukocytes, trunk-kidney, spleen, liver, intestine and muscle. Expression of RbCTL was differentially upregulated in rock bream stimulated with LPS, Con A/PMA and poly I:C.

  • In this paper, a statistical reference-free real-time damage detection methodology is proposed for detecting joint and member damage of truss bridge structures. For the statistical damage sensitive index (DSI), wavelet packet decomposition (WPD) in conjunction with the log likelihood ratio was suggested. A sensitivity test for selecting a wavelet packet that is most sensitive to damage level was conducted and determination of the level of decomposition was also described. Advantages of the proposed method for applications to real-time health monitoring systems were demonstrated by using the log likelihood ratios instead of likelihood ratios. A laboratory truss bridge structure instrumented with accelerometers and a shaker was used for experimental verification tests of the proposed methodology. The statistical reference-free real-time damage detection algorithm was successfully implemented and verified by detecting three damage types frequently observed in truss bridge structures - such as loss of bolts, loosening of bolts at multiple locations, sectional loss of members - without reference signals from pristine structure. The DSI based on WPD and the log likelihood ratio showed consistent and reliable results under different damage scenarios.

  • To predict changes in the marine environment of the Beolgyo Stream Estuary in Jeonnam Province, South Korea, where cohesive tidal flats cover a broad area and a large bridge is under construction, this study conducted numerical simulations involving tidal flow and cohesive sediment transport. A wetting and drying (WAD) technique for tidal flats from the Princeton Ocean Model (POM) was applied to a large-scale-grid hydrodynamic module capable of evaluating the flow resistance of structures. Derivation of the eddy viscosity coefficient for wakes created by structures was accomplished through the explicit use of shear velocity and Chezy's average velocity. Furthermore, various field observations, including of tide, tidal flow, suspended sediment concentrations, bottom sediments, and water depth, were performed to verify the model and obtain input data for it. In particular, geologic parameters related to the evaluation of settling velocity and critical shear stresses for erosion and deposition were observed, and numerical tests for the representation of suspended sediment concentrations were performed to determine proper values for the empirical coefficients in the sediment transport module. According to the simulation results, the velocity variation was particularly prominent around the piers in the tidal channel. Erosion occurred mainly along the tidal channels near the piers, where bridge structures reduced the flow cross section, creating strong flow. In contrast, in the rear area of the structure, where the flow was relatively weak due to the formation of eddies, deposition and moderated erosion were predicted. In estuaries and coastal waters, changes in the flow environment caused by artificial structures can produce changes in the sedimentary environment, which in turn can affect the local marine ecosystem. The numerical model proposed in this study will enable systematic prediction of changes to flow and sedimentary environments caused by the construction of artificial structures.

  • 인천항의 송도 신도시와 영종도 인천국제공항을 이어주는 제2연륙교 건설사업이 1999년 민간제안사업으로 정부에 제안되어 3차례에 걸쳐 실시된 선박의 통항 안전성에 관한 연구에도 불구하고 적정 교각폭이 결정되지 못하고 있다. 따라서 본 연구에서는 인천항의 장래 교통량의 측면과 최대선형의 선박 조종성 측면에서 소요 교각폭을 산정함을 목적으로 하고 있다. 연구결과, 제2연륙교 주경간 항로는 교통량 수용을 위하여 기본적으로 왕복항로 설계가 필요하며, 2020년 교통량 수용을 위한 소요 교각폭은 1,005m, 최대선형의 왕복통항을 위한 소요 교각폭은 990m로 산정되어 1,000m 교각폭이 장래 교통량 수용 및 최대선형의 안전한 왕복통항이 가능한 것으로 평가되었고, 700m 교각폭은 최대선형의 일방통항은 가능하나 최대선형과 일반 중${\cdot}$소형선박과의 왕복통항은 안전성이 확보되지 아니한 것으로 평가되었다.

  • 해양수산부는 2014. 4. 16. 발생한 세월호 전복사건 이후 안전관리 부실 문제가 제기되어 법과 제도를 강화하였다. 그럼에도 불구하고 내항 여객선에서는 최근 5년 동안 매년 평균 약 13건의 충돌·접촉·좌초사고 발생하고 있다. 특히 해양안전심판원의 재결에 따르면, 항내에서 조선 중 발생한 여객선 사고의 주된 원인은 대부분 선장의 부적절한 조선 또는 부주의라고 판단하였다. 이에 본 논문은 항내에서 발생한4건의 여객선 해양사고를 분석한 후 선장의 부적절한 조선 등 행위에 기여한 환경적·제도적·물적·인적 요인에 대해 상세히 살펴보았다. 그결과 다음과 같은 기여 요인들이 확인되었다. 첫째 환경적인 요인으로서 선회장의 크기가 기준을 충족하지 못한 사례가 확인되었다. 둘째 제도적인 요인으로서 VTS관제가 적절히 지원되지 않았고, 선장이 안전한 항내 조선을 위한 교육이 부족하며, 최신화된 해도가 제공되지 않았다. 셋째 물적요인으로서 선장이 Wing bridge에서 접·이안 조선 중 실시간으로 속력을 확인할 수 있는 속력계가 설치되어 있지 않았다. 그리고 인적요인으로서 선장이 적절한 선교자원을 지원받지 못하였고, 적절한 항해계획이 수립되지 않았다. 이에 본 논문에서는 선장의 안전한 항내 조선을 위해 기준에 맞는 선회장을 확보하는 것과 선장이 선박조종 시뮬레이션 교육을 이수하도록 하는 것 등을 개선방안으로 제시하였다.
